VIEW ALL, If you have any questions or comments On Saturday, theres a luncheon and program to honor Central, which opened in 1872 as South Bend High School. When the schools doors closed in 1970, South Bend Central had rolled up a hoops history that included 28 sectional championships, 12 regional titles, four semistate banners and two state championships in 1953 and 1957, Sacchinis senior year. When the basketball team won the 1957 state championship after going 30-0 and beating Indianapolis Crispus Attucks at Butler Fieldhouse in the finale, Sacchini couldnt wait to soak in the celebration. In 1995, the building was converted into 106 apartments, each with a unique floor plan containing features preserved from the original building, including a part of the old school gym that still bears the original painted floor lines in one apartment; another has a sunken living room which was a part of the school's indoor pool with depth markings intact. John Coalmon The 6-4 Coalmon was South Bends first Mr. Basketball as a senior in 1956-57 after he led his team to 30 consecutive wins and a state championship. We got along well because we were able to see what was happening in other parts of the country, this racial divide, and it meant nothing to us, said Melvin Holmes, a 1958 South Bend Central graduate who played football and ran track.
